Security beefed up for Devinuwara Esala Perahera

A comprehensive security and traffic management plan has been implemented for the annual Esala Perahera of the historic Sri Uthpalawanna Sri Vishnu Maha Devalaya in Devinuwara, with 650 police officers and 100 Special Task Force (STF) personnel deployed for the event.

 

Police said intelligence officers have also been assigned to security duties.

 

The first procession of the annual Esala Perahera at the Devinuwara Uthpalawanna Sri Vishnu Maha Devalaya, located within the Gandara Police Division, will commence today (23) and conclude with the final grand procession on July 29.

 

According to police, the ‘Kavadi Perahera’ is scheduled to be held on July 28, while the Randoli Perahera, the final procession of the festival, will take place on July 29.

 

Police have warned that heavy traffic congestion is expected on the Colombo-Kataragama main road between 4.00 p.m. and 9.00 p.m. on those days and have requested motorists to use alternative routes.

 

Accordingly, vehicles travelling from Matara towards Tangalle are advised to enter the Matara-Yatiyana Road near the Meddawatta Technical College and proceed via Kekanadura Junction and Wehella Road to Dikwella.

 

Meanwhile, motorists travelling from Tangalle towards Matara are advised to turn near the Talalla Technical College and proceed along Naotunna Road to Wiyanaruwa Junction, then continue via the Dikwella-Wehella Road to Kekanadura Junction and finally to Matara via the Kekanadura-Matara Road.

 

Police said the special security arrangements have been implemented to ensure the safety of the public, protect property, and facilitate traffic management, as large crowds are expected to attend the annual procession from across the island.
